HISTORY

Initial efforts to start an Episcopal parish in North Fort Myers began in October of 1986 when several interested laypersons contacted the Diocese for permission and assistance in establishing a mission.  A commercial site on Slater Rd and Bayshore Rd was selected as the potential site for the church because of the reasonable rent and its proximity to land donated by St. Luke's Episcopal Church for mission development. 

​

The initial meeting of 31 prospective members, Diocesan representatives, and interested community partners met on November 1, 1986. At this meeting, the Diocese gave its blessings, a Priest in Charge was designated t, and the rector  from St. Raphael's Episcopal Church in Fort Myers Beach presented All Souls with the first financial gift of support.

The first worship services were held the very next day, All Souls Day, November 2, 1986.

​

At the Diocesan Convention in October of 1988, title to two acres of land fronting Bayshore Rd was deeded to the Diocese by St. Luke's and consequently used for construction of a church home for All Souls.

​

We moved to our current location on Cleveland Ave in 1993 where we were able to expand our ministries, and be a more visible presence in our community.  And by the grace of God, here we will stay.  Our church home has survived a fire as well as numerous major hurricanes and has been blessed to recover every time.

What is the Episcopal Church?

There is a great breadth of diversity in the Episcopal Church: congregations and congregants can be Anglo-Catholic, evangelistic, charismatic, conservative, or liberal, and very often a mix of all of the above.

​

But first and foremost, Episcopalians are Christians. We believe God has created us, we proclaim and follow Jesus as Lord. We believe God is active in our day-to-day lives through the power of the Holy Spirit.

​

The church is the body of which Christ is the head and all baptized people are the members. The Church is a community of faith and commitment, not an organization like a club. We are part of the Anglican Communion, a fellowship of autonomous churches in communion with the Church of England.

​

All Anglican churches are drawn together by a common loyalty to:

​

  • Scripture as the revealed Word of God;

  • The historical Creeds of the Church as sufficient statements of Christian belief;

  • The celebration of the seven sacraments of the Church with particular emphasis on Baptism and Eucharist;

  • The apostolic ministry of bishops, priests, and deacons in the life of teaching and service in the Church;

  • The use of scripture, Church tradition, and reason in matters of belief and practice.

​​

In worship, Episcopalians sit, kneel, stand, sing, pray aloud, and pray silently. Some bow and make the sign of the cross; others don't. We use the Book of Common Prayer, The Hymnal, and (in many places) a service bulletin with the liturgy included. These tools are designed to help us worship and pray together, something fundamental to Anglican Christians.

​

Episcopal worship calls for the full participation of all the people. The Prayer Book (and the service bulletin) will guide you in what to do, and what to say or sing. Our people are friendly and helpful. We have an open communion; those who are Baptised Christians may take Holy Communion.
